If you still need to clean up the faded plastic I've had great luck with wipe new. Used it on faded jeep fenders two years ago and they still look great.

FWIW, I painted the lower halves of my saddlebags with Krylon Fusion rattle can paint for plastic. That was at least 3 years ago and they still look good. The downside? That Fusion paint is only offered in flat or gloss black, whereas I would've preferred a satin black. BTW, I used the flat black.

Btw - if the 1300 grey plastic is the same colour as the 11 then SEM make a bumper paint # 39183 med grey that's nearly a perfect match. Have to clean with soap first and I also use pre-prep cleaner.
